17 November 2023 | Düsseldorf, Germany

Designed jointly by HPP Architects and UNStudio, the completed 16-story building, Eclipse, was completed this year and has been occupied by tenants PwC Germany, an auditing and consulting firm. The high-rise is located at Kennedydamm in the Golzheim district of Düsseldorf.

Eclipse provides a contemporary office environment spanning a total floor area of 50,600 square meters and accommodating around 1,200 workstations. Employees can book their desks through an app and choose from various spatial options and interior designs, including single desks in private offices, open-plan offices, designated communication areas, and green outdoor areas. These areas are designed to be flexible and reversible, accommodating future needs.

The high-rise utilizes Smart Working Environment technology to control artificial light and ventilation based on the occupants' needs. This is achieved through 2,000 sensors that collect real-time data and transmit it to what is called a “smartengine”. As a result, the building can save up to 200 tons of carbon per year.
